AIM
The course aims to analyze consequences of delays in construction contracts, and to analyze delay, acceleration and disruption claims through case studies,
CONTENT
This course contains; Introduction,Completion time,Contractual basis for extension of time ,Application and grant of extension of time ,Conditions precedent ,Record keeping :Case study ,Construction programme ,As planned vs. as built:case study,Midterm exam study,Types and causation of delay ,Concurrent and culpable delay:case study ,Analysing delay claims :case study,Compensation,Disruption and acceleration: case study.
LEARNING OUTCOMES
- 1
Makes a delay claim with time extension and cost calculations.
- 2
Learns how to appropriately choose and properly implement the delay analysis methodologies.

READING
- Raper, Tim; Cohen, Lewis; Delay and Disruption Claims, 2003, Speechly Bircham LLP Revay, Steve O.; Jergeas, George F.; Quantifying Construction Claims, 2 Mar 1993, Construction Management and Economics, Vol 11, Issue 2, pp 163-166 Society of Construction Law, The Society of Construction Law Delay and Disruption Protocol, October 2002 Wideman, R. Max, Construction Claims Identification, Communication & Record Keeping, 1990, TUNS/Revay Seminar, AEW Services, Vancouver, BC Winter, Jeremy; Johnson, Peter; Mimms, Jacqueline; & Others; Concurrent Delay – New Case Law; Head Office Overhead and Profit; Acceleration Claims; 2001, Baker & McKenzie; Resolving Complex Delay Claims, A Report on the Meeting of the Society of Construction Law on 6th June 2000 by Samuel Townend
